Sandbox (SAND)
The Sandbox is a virtual reality where players build, own, and monetize their gaming experiences within the Ethereum blockchain using SAND, the platform's utility token.
The idea is to offer an immersive virtual world for players to collaborate and create virtual worlds and games without central authorities. It's a disruption for well-known game makers like Minecraft and Roblox as Sandbox wants to give creators actual ownership of their creations as non-fungible tokens (NFTs) and reward their participation with a utility token (SAND).
SAND is an ERC-20 utility token built on the Ethereum blockchain that serves as the basis for in-sandbox transactions such as:
- Access to the Platform: Players spend SAND to play games, customize their avatar characters, and buy equipment. Creators spend SAND to gain land and by pledge. Land sales motivate land purchasing by SAND. An artist spends SAND to Upload assets to the marketplace and buy gems to set rarity and scarcity.
- Governance: The token allows holders to participate in governance Platform decisions using the DAO structure.
- Staking: SAND brings passive income on lands: you get even more SAND by staking the SAND. It's the only way to obtain valuable gems and catalysts.
- Fee Capture Model: 5% of all transactions in SAND tokens are allocated 50% to the staking pool as a reward for token holders that stake SAND tokens and 50% to the "Foundation."
Gala (GALA)
GALA is an ERC-20 token, but there's also the Binance Smart Chain BEP20. GALA is used to pay for NFTs on their marketplace and as payment for the Founders Node licenses. GALA could also be used as payment for transactions on the Gala sidechain.
But Gala Games is about creating high-quality gaming. That's not for everyone to roll out any game creator to launch their prototype games on Gala's platform. This Gala's idea is based on the belief in achieving longevity in the blockchain gaming space.
The Gala Games network consists of player-run "Founder's nodes," its native token GALA, and a series of blockchain games.
Within the Gala Games ecosystem, players can submit their proposals on games, which are voted on by the community to decide if they should be funded and developed.
GALA serves several functions:
- Vote on key decisions that have an impact on the Gala Games network
- Rewards for node operators
- In-game rewards for players
- Payment for NFTs and items in the Gala Shop
- P2P payments
In 2022, Gala Games launched its own AI-powered digital pet NFT collection called Fuzzles. These Fuzzles are ERC-721 NFTs native to Ethereum and have a limited supply of 9,997.
Aside from being nice, each Fuzzle reacts and adapts to human speech to develop its own personality.
Star Atlas (ATLAS)
Star Atlas is a virtual gaming universe built on Solana and grounded in the year 2620. Three main camps control the universe: the human MUD Territory, the alien ONI Region, and the robotic Ustur Sector. These factions are struggling for resources, political domination, and territorial conquest. The players choose which gang they want to be in and grow in power to become of its influential members to affect the outcome of this endless war.
ATLAS tokens are rewarded to players for exploring the galaxy with ATLAS tokens, which they can use to buy in-game items such as weapons, ships, land, and mining equipment. These items, which are non-fungible tokens (NFTs) by nature, are a key aspect of the game, allowing players to take ownership of their own strategies and choose their own adventures.
